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

Licensing Program Analysts (LPA) Kaur conducted an unannounced complaint investigation and met with Director, Gita Nezamfar. Purpose of today’s inspection: deliver investigation findings. LPA also observed 10 infants with 4 staff at the facility during today's complaint investigation. Based on the available evidence, record reviews and interviews conducted, it is concluded that the a day care child sustained injuries while in the facility's care. Facility self reported this incident to the department. The preponderance of evidence standard has thus been met, therefore the above allegation is found to be SUBSTANTIATED. California Code of Regulations (Title 22, Division 12 & Chapter 1), is being cited on the attached LIC 9099-D. Copy of appeal rights provided to Geeta Nezamfar. Director, prior to conclusion of today’s inspection. A Notice of Site Visit is issued and must be posted near the entrance of the facility along with a copy of today's report for 30 days.

What does Type A vs Type B mean?

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.

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.

  • PERSONAL RIGHTS

    To be accorded safe, healthful and comfortable accommodations, furnishings and equipment to meet his/her needs. This requirement is not met as evidenced by: Based on record reviews and interviews,. staff admitted to the allegation. Specifically, she accidentally drop glass bowl provided by parent and their infant sustained injury. This poses a potential health and safety risk to children in care.
